What Is a Pool Deck Drain?

A pool deck drain, also known as a surface drain or perimeter drain, is a system designed to collect and redirect water that accumulates on the surface of a pool deck. These drains are typically installed along or near the edge of the pool, either embedded into the coping or placed in the decking material itself.

They serve a critical purpose: preventing water from pooling on the deck area, which can create safety hazards, cause structural damage over time, and degrade the decking surface. Pool deck drains are different from the main pool drain, which is located inside the swimming area and is part of the pool’s circulation system.

Key Components of a Pool Deck Drain System

Understanding how pool deck drains work involves familiarity with their key components:

  • Grate or Cover: The visible part of the drain that covers the opening. This is often made of durable materials like stainless steel or polymer concrete.
  • Strainer Basket: A catch basin beneath the grate that collects larger debris to prevent clogging.
  • Outlet Pipe: This channel directs the collected water away from the pool area, typically to a sewer system, storm drain, or designated drainage ditch.
  • Trap or Anti-Siphon Valve: Prevents odors from coming up through the drain and offers additional safety by avoiding backflow.

The Role of Pool Deck Drains

Now that we know what pool deck drains are, it’s important to understand why they’re necessary. Pool deck drainage systems perform several critical functions that contribute to the safety, efficiency, and longevity of both the pool and surrounding structures.

Water Management and Safety

One of the primary reasons for installing pool deck drains is effective water management. During heavy rain or pool overflow, water needs a place to go. Without proper drainage, it can pool on the deck, creating a significant slip hazard. This is especially critical in commercial swimming pool areas like hotels, parks, or water parks, where large numbers of people may be walking around barefoot or with wet feet.

In addition to reducing slip-and-fall risks, pool deck drains also protect nearby landscaping and structures from water damage. Left unchecked, constant water accumulation can seep into building foundations, cause erosion, or promote mold and mildew growth.

Protection Against Structural Damage

A well-drained pool deck can extend the life of the decking material—whether it’s concrete, wood, tile, or composite. Standing water can degrade surfaces over time. For instance, water trapped between pavers or in cracks can freeze during colder weather, causing expansion and eventual breakage. Pool deck drains prevent this by directing water away before it seeps in.

Furthermore, water infiltration beneath the pool structure can lead to hydrostatic pressure buildup, which may cause cracks or leaks in the pool shell. Proper drainage effectively mitigates this issue.

Types of Pool Deck Drainage Systems

There are several types of pool deck drains, each designed to suit different environments, aesthetic preferences, and budgetary considerations. Selecting the right one depends on various factors including the size of the pool deck, local climate, and surrounding terrain.

Linear Drains

Linear drains are elongated systems installed along the perimeter of a pool deck. They are especially effective at capturing large volumes of water quickly and are often preferred for modern, seamless designs. They typically feature a long grate or slot drain and are ideal for contemporary pool areas with clean lines.

Point or Spot Drains

These are traditional round or square drains placed at specific low points in the deck. Spot drains are economical and easy to install, but they may require more strategic placement to ensure efficient drainage. They work well for smaller decks or areas with lighter water exposure.

Slot Drains

Slot drains are similar to linear drains but feature a narrow channel instead of a wide trench. These systems provide a minimalist aesthetic while efficiently removing water from the surface. They are becoming increasingly popular in high-end residential and commercial pool installations.

Consequences of Poor or No Drainage

Failing to install or maintain a proper pool deck drainage system can result in a variety of problems, some of which may develop gradually—making their origin difficult to trace.

Increased Slip and Fall Hazards

Standing water on a pool deck significantly increases the risk of slips and falls, especially when the surface is slick from weather or cleaning products. In commercial settings, such incidents can lead to lawsuits and insurance claims, not to mention the real-world potential for injury.

Surface Deterioration and Costly Repairs

Pooling water can rapidly degrade decks. Wood decks rot or warp, concrete surfaces crack or spall, and tile grouting loosens. These issues not only require expensive repairs but can also lead to more extensive damage if moisture reaches the pool structure or nearby walls and foundations.

Health and Sanitation Issues

Stagnant water can become a breeding ground for algae and mosquito larvae. Algae not only looks unsightly but can also clog pool equipment and systems. Mosquitoes, of course, pose a health risk by spreading diseases such as West Nile virus or Zika, making proper drainage a key consideration for both residential and public health.

Reduced Lifespan of Pool Features

Improper drainage can affect the efficiency and longevity of pool pumps, filtration systems, and even the surrounding landscaping beds. Water accumulation around mechanical equipment increases the risk of electrical faults, corrosion, and premature wear.

When Are Pool Deck Drains Most Necessary?

While pool deck drains are essential for the majority of installations, certain conditions make their necessity even more critical.

Flat or Poorly Graded Decks

A deck must be properly sloped toward a drain to ensure water flows away efficiently. However, in cases where the deck is level—whether due to design preference or structural constraint—it becomes imperative to install multiple drains to avoid water pooling.

High Rainfall Areas

Regions with frequent or heavy rain need reliable drainage solutions to manage rapid water accumulation. Without adequate drainage, rainwater can overflow into nearby structures or yards, leading to potential flooding.

Commercial and Public Pools

Public pools and aquatic centers must meet strict safety and sanitation standards. Pool deck drainage is typically required for these environments—not only for hygiene and safety but also for operational efficiency. Large volumes of water from pool overflow, splash-out, and rain require robust drainage infrastructure.

Heated Pools and Spas

Heated pools or spas may require overflow drains in addition to surface deck drains. In cases where automatic fill systems cause the water to rise during heater operation, proper drainage channels help manage the excess and protect the pool’s integrity.

Installation Best Practices

Installing pool deck drains is not a one-size-fits-all endeavor. To maximize performance and aesthetic appeal, several best practices must be followed.

Proper Sloping and Grading

The success of any drainage system lies in how water naturally flows toward the drain. A recommended slope is approximately 1/4 inch per foot away from the pool toward the drain location. A professional contractor will ensure accurate grading for optimal flow and function.

Correct Sizing and Placement

Drains need to be appropriately sized and located based on the expected water flow rate. Multiple drains may be required in larger decks or areas with high rain exposure. Placement should also consider foot traffic, safety, and accessibility for maintenance.

Use of High-Quality Materials

Pool deck drains are often exposed to water, sun, chemicals, and wear. Using corrosion-resistant materials such as stainless steel, brass, or durable polymers ensures longevity and reduces the need for replacements or repairs.

Regular Maintenance and Inspection

Drains should be inspected regularly to ensure debris, leaves, or other obstructions do not impede water flow. A yearly deep cleaning and check-up by a professional pool maintenance service can prevent costly issues down the line.

Do You Still Need Pool Deck Drains If You Have a Pool Cover?

While pool covers are excellent for protecting the water from debris, reducing evaporation, and maintaining temperature, they are not a substitute for proper deck drainage. In fact, when the pool is covered and it rains, water collects on the cover and must be drained off—typically through a deck system or separate gutter system. If not properly managed, water on the cover can overflow onto the porch deck or pool surround, defeating its purpose.

Thus, even with a pool cover, a functional pool deck drainage system remains necessary to manage overflow and rainwater.

Environmental Considerations

In today’s eco-conscious climate, it’s also important to consider how pool deck drains impact the environment. For instance, redirecting pool overflow or rainwater into storm drains or public sewers may be regulated due to concerns about chlorine discharge or pesticide uptake into waterways.

Some municipalities encourage or even require homeowners to incorporate sustainable practices such as:

  • Using permeable pavers that allow water to infiltrate the ground naturally.
  • Connecting drainage to dry wells or bioswales that filter rainwater before it re-enters the ecosystem.
  • Installing oil and grit separators to capture chemicals or debris before water enters the sewer system.

These environmentally friendly designs not only meet regulatory standards but also reduce maintenance costs and promote long-term sustainability.
